- Abstract
- Our aim is to understand and interpret leader and employee’s perception about ethical leadership. We engaged in qualitative research method based on interpretive paradigm based on our social constructed ontological perspective.Empirical findings were collected through eleven semi-structured interviews in two organizations operating in publications and microbiology-laboratories supply market.
- Popular Abstract
- The Greek economic crisis has a significant influential effect regarding the perception of ethical leadership in both employee’s and leader’s point of view. Empathy is a present aspect in the empirical findings,nevertheless it is a missing aspect in the relevant literature of ethical leadership. We link empathy to the notion of the gift drawing on the Greek linguistic difference between philanthropy and charity, arguing that the leader’s level of empathy influences both the relationship between leader and employee, and can interpret ethical leadership under the lenses of charity or philanthropy.
